Description
Description
This 1989 Upper Deck Baseball Card Empty Box is a unique collector's piece, hand-signed by baseball legend Ken Griffey Jr. A must-have for serious baseball memorabilia enthusiasts, this box holds special significance as 1989 Upper Deck was the year Upper Deck revolutionized the card industry, and Griffey Jr.’s rookie card became one of the most iconic in the hobby.
- Hand-signed by Ken Griffey Jr., one of baseball’s greatest players.
- Authentic 1989 Upper Deck Baseball Card Empty Box – a key year in trading card history.
- Dimensions: Approximately 2x6x9 inches.
- Box flap is torn off, as shown in the images.
- Certified authentic by Beckett Authentication Services (BAS) with a tamper-proof witness hologram.
